    Storify is a social storytelling platform that lets you tell stories by bringing together media from social networks like Twitter, Facebook, YouTube, Instagram and more. This will be an amazing resource for integrating texts into classrooms! It allows students to curate, comment, & add additional media easily!!

    Popcorn Maker is an online video mashup tool that makes it easy to integrate several different forms of online media into a video. A clip from YouTube can be enhanced with article clips, images, text, audio, maps, other live feeds and social media content. Add some "bling" to any video clip…interactive is better! Videos can be mashed without logging in. Creating a user profile let's you save and share the finished project.
